The Plains: Conservatory, Aurora, CO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in The Plains: Conservatory?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| The Plains: Conservatory Studio Apartments | $1,281 | $935 | $2,204 |
| The Plains: Conservatory 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,454 | $895 | $3,395 |
| The Plains: Conservatory 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,860 | $1,299 | $4,411 |
| The Plains: Conservatory 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,656 | $1,926 | $4,954 |
| The Plains: Conservatory 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,775 | $2,600 | $3,100 |
